Tweets and more tweets

Here are some of my favorite tweets from the last few weeks.  This is one of the blessings of social media where we can hear the gospel from people all over the world. If you like the tweet, go and follow the person on Twitter.
You can never, ever assume the Gospel. Everything we do in Discipleship must be anchored in the Gospel – what Christ has done for us. @MichaelHorton_ interview on @theocast_org
What the devil wants us to do is to lose sight of Christ’s part in the change process. Therefore, any change, any victory over sinful habits, has to start with you exercising more faith in your sovereign Senior Partner. (Jack Miller)
The gospel, then, cannot be treated simply as a message for unbelievers, as the doorway into the Christian life; in order for Christians to grow they must be kept in the sunshine of the gospel. @timchestercouk @mike_reeves
Our response to what God has done is a life characterized not by striving but by thanking, a life of gratitude—that’s what God desires. @MichaelHorton_ @WhiteHorseInn
The great work of the Holy Spirit is to fill us with faith and make us faithful servants, so ask the Lord to give you a mind that thinks by faith. (Jack Miller) 
As for myself, after years of frustration, fits and starts, and exhausted collapses in my Christian walk, I have come back to a focus on the gospel and have found it sufficiency for daily living to be truly overwhelming. @MiltonVincent
